For many seniors’ living residents, whether it be a retirement village or residential aged care, television is an integral part of life, says Tom Enright, National Manager for Health at Foxtel.

TV is the most popular choice of entertainment for the over-65s, with Foxtel viewing data showing that the average person aged 65-79 spends 36 hours per week watching TV.
